Forgot to mention ** You will need to trust DividendRippler.com for an amount greater than what I send. If this happens, you'll need to flag the server to try it again by sending an XRP.
red flag... this line is setting off the scam alarms in my brain Could you kindly elaborate on this? What is it exactly that makes this sound like a scam? You need to trust DividendRippler.com for an amount greater... that's the way ripple works, you must trust the sender for at least what gets sent. You are receiving a promise that DR holds that much coins on your behalf, so you must trust DR for at least that. You'll need to flag the server (..) by sending an XRP... We are not getting rich off of you one XRP at a time, and TTBit has mentioned the errors are all retried once per day. You just need to send the XRP to tell the server that "the owner of this address has changed the trust lines and wants an immediate retry". I know many things in the bitcoin realm look good and end up being scams, but providing a comment such as yours adds nothing but uncertainty to the discussion. If you feel we are trying to scam you please provide a reasoning for that.

Forgot to mention ** You will need to trust DividendRippler.com for an amount greater than what I send. If this happens, you'll need to flag the server to try it again by sending an XRP.
red flag... this line is setting off the scam alarms in my brain My mistake, you will need to trust for an amount equal to or greater than what I send. But not to worry. You can wait to see how much is in queue for you, and then trust for only what is there. But you do bring up a good point -> If you DON'T TRUST THE GATEWAY, DON'T TRUST THE GATEWAY! The angle may not be obvious, but if you trust a sketchy gateway for BTC, you will be left with sketchy BTC while others drain the 'good btc' out of your account.
